Hormann Photocell / Safety Sensor Interruption

Operator will not run, 7‑segment display shows code “1”

Advertisements

Possible Causes

Obstructed photocell beam, Misaligned photocell brackets, Dirty photocell lenses, Broken photocell wiring

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ety first: Disconnect mains power to the Hormann operator before touching wiring. Keep clear of the door travel path.

Step-by-step:

  • Check for obstructions: Remove any objects, cobwebs, leaves or packaging blocking the photocell beam between the transmitter and receiver units.
  • Inspect alignment: Both photocell heads (e.g. Hörmann EL 101 / EL 301 / FIT series) must face each other directly at the same height. Loosen the mounting screws slightly, adjust until the indicator LED on the receiver is solid (not flashing), then retighten.
  • Clean lenses: Wipe the sensor lenses gently with a soft, dry cloth. Do not use aggressive cleaners.
  • Check wiring: With power off, inspect the low‑voltage cable from the operator head to the photocells for cuts, crushed sections or loose terminals at the control board (e.g. terminals “PHOTOCELL” or “S/S”). Re‑terminate any loose wires and ensure polarity is correct per the Hormann wiring diagram.
  • Test operation: Restore power and try a close command. If the code clears and the door moves, monitor several cycles. If the code returns, the photocell set may be defective and should be replaced.
